F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E 6 MAY 2008
XG TECHNOLOGY, INC.
EXERCISE OF OPTIONS
On 18 February 2008 Mr. Mats Wennberg, a director of the Company, gave notice on
behalf of Wennberg Industries AB that he wished to exercise the options to
acquire 1,500,000 ordinary shares of US$0.01 each in the Company at an exercise
price of US$0.27 per ordinary share. The options to be exercised were granted to
Wennberg Industries AB on joining the Company prior to the Company being
admitted to AIM. Following the exercise of the options, Mr. Wennberg (through
his wholly owned company, Wennberg Industries AB) will be interested in
2,500,000 ordinary shares representing 1.91% of the total issued share capital
in the Company.
As the Company has now come out of the closed period due to its earnings
release, an application will be made for 1,500,000 ordinary shares of US$0.01
each in the Company, which will rank pari passu with existing ordinary shares,
to be admitted to trading on AIM. The new ordinary shares will be issued and
trading is expected to commence on or about 12 May 2008.

About xG Technology
Based in Florida, USA, xG Technology has developed innovative, patented wireless
communications technologies which offer the potential to reduce significantly
the capital investment in and running costs of wireless voice and data
communications services.
xG has designed a mobile VoIP (Voice over Internet Protocol) base station and
handset product line. Branded as xMax, these products are intended for use by
regional carriers (internet service providers, competitive local exchange
carriers and entrepreneurial parties) seeking to deliver mobile Internet
Protocol voice and data services directly to consumers without using the
incumbent circuit switched or coaxial cable networks. The xMax system provides
an extended range of operation and is expected to provide superior handset
battery performance. Planned future releases of the xMax product line include
integrated video and data applications.
